- 博客(9)
- 资源 (1)
- 收藏
- 关注
原创 数据库笔记
在这里插入图片描述![在这里插入图片描述](https://img-blog.csdnimg.cn/20181101221556244.jpg?x-oss-process=image/watermark,type_ZmFuZ3poZW5naGVpdGk,shadow_10,text_aHR0cHM6Ly9ibG9nLmNzZG4ubmV0L2R4eTIwMTc=,size_16,colo...
2018-11-01 22:55:08 144
原创 C++对虚函数与多态性的认识
一.基本概念理解1.多态性:指一个名字,多种语义;或界面相同,多种实现。 重载函数是多态性的一种简单形式。 虚函数允许函数调用与函数体的联系在运行时才进行,称为动态联编。2.虚函数: 冠以关键字 virtual 的成员函数称为虚函数。基类指针 实现运行时多态的关键首先是要说明虚函数,另外,必须用调用派生类的不同实现版本。3.虚函数...
2018-07-02 10:25:28 262
原创 关于继承的理解
继承就是在一个已有的类的基础上创建一个新的类。 已有的类叫做基类或父类,新类则叫做派生类或子类,注意这两种叫法是一一对应的,不能叫错了名称。类继承关系的语法形式class 派生类名: 基类名表{ 数据成员和成员函数声明};基类名表的构成 访问控制 基类名1, 访问控制 基类名2,… ,访问控制 基类名n访问控制表示派生类对基类的继承方式: public 公有继承 privat...
2018-07-02 09:45:58 471
原创 运算符重载
重载是有规则的,首先,“重载运算符”是“重载”,而不是“定义”,所以只能改变一个C++中已有的运算符,而不是定义一个本来没有的运算符。1. C++只能重载C++中已有的运算符.如:+ - * / % ^ & | ~! = < > += -= *= /= %^= &= |= << >> >>= <<= == !=<= ...
2018-05-27 00:34:28 5959
原创 c++ STL
STL(Standard Template Library),即标准模板库,该库包含了诸多在计算机科学领域里所常用的基本数据结构和基本算法,C++标准模板库的核心包括以下组件: 组件 描述容器(Container) —— 用来管理某一类对象的集合。c++提供了各种不同类型的容器...
2018-05-27 00:33:30 363
原创 c++类与对象
一.类与对象的概念1.面向对象是指一种程序设计范型,同时也是一种程序开发的方法。它将对象作为程序的基本单元,将程序和数据封装其中,以提高软件的重用性、灵活性和扩展性。面向对象: 利用对象间的消息传递来驱动程序的执行。优点: 真实表现客观世界,对象间的关系清晰,对象间的消息处理高效。面向过程: 强调处理问题的过程。不足之处: 复用性较差,无法真实描绘客观世界。2、类和对象的定义:对象是对问题域中...
2018-04-22 22:06:17 145
原创 c++函数基础理解
一 函数的定义 1.函数定义的语法形式 数据类型 函数名(形式参数表)//函数的数据类型是函数的返回值类型(例如:viod,无返回值) 一个程序中,除了主函数为main外,其余的函数首字符为字母即可,最好较简单。 { 函数主体 //执行语句 ...
2018-03-24 14:00:31 534
Java图书管理系统学习资源.zip
2020-03-04
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人